I bought my '91 318iS several months back after owning first a 1991 525i, and then a 1986 Porsche 944 Turbo. I was looking for something a little more suitable to drive daily than the 951, and I had missed my e34, so I figured I'd start looking for another one. But after a little looking around, I decided I'd probably like more to have an e30, as I had always loved those too.

Anyway, I looked around and first found an alpine white 325i in LA for $5000. I went up to look at it and it was definitely not in $5000 condition, but the guy wouldn't budge, and said he had someone in the office to buy it for that price and he was sorry for the timing. I didn't buy it, so we left. As we were speaking I had my future car in my local mechanic's shop getting a free PPI done, and he told me it was in exceptional condition. But it was a 4 cylinder, so I figured I wouldn't like it as much after driving the six.

But I was wrong. It took a little getting used to, but I was thoroughly impressed with my test drive. It handled great (better than the 325), loved to rev, and won me over in ten minutes. So I bought it for $3k (in much better shape than the 325, also) and used the money left over to do the rear wheel bearings.

Overall it's been pretty reliable and a lot of fun, but I have had some problems with it... mostly with mechanics mis-diagnosing my problems. I'm finally hopefully to the point where I've replaced a lot of parts and basically rebuilt the top end, so I hope it's ready to go for a long time. I just had the head resurfaced and had a valve job done, I'm just waiting for it to be all put back together. I drove it for the first time in 3+ weeks yesterday, and man did I realize how much I missed it.

Work done recently:
Timing chain/hardware
Lots of vac. leaks fixed
New radiator
Resurfaced e36 head + valve job
All relevant gaskets
Water pump
Front crank seal
Rear wheel bearings
